Title: 3DS MAX - ARNOLD - FP LITE - Grass
Post by: cdrk77 on March 13, 2020, 04:31:46 PM
Hi all,
I using FP lite this morning for the first time with Arnold, and i try to place the grass on my plane "standard surface". I learned that i do convert my plane on editablemesh and after, affect the grass texture on this (for arnold). But when i try to convert my ForestObject on editablemesh, he disapears.
impossible to create my garden :/

How can i?
It's because i have the LITE version?

in contrast, i do build the shaft and the flowering shrub with no problem.

I'm french student, excuses my english.
Thank you, good day.


Title: Re: 3DS MAX - ARNOLD - FP LITE - Grass
Post by: iToo on March 14, 2020, 09:33:10 AM
Hi, it's not necessary you convert the Forest object to an editable mesh.
In fact, doing that you will limit the funtionality of the software, because an editable mesh only cannot store small distributions.

Please try downloading the latest Arnold update from here (https://www.arnoldrenderer.com/arnold/download/#3dsmax).
Once updated, you should render Forest directly on Arnold without problems.
